Message type: E = Error
Message class: EWA - IS-U-WA: Waste Management
Message number: 583
Message text: Waste &1 of the Service Is Not Permitted for Route &2
A <DS:DE.FRAKTION>waste fraction</> &V3& is stored in route &V2&. The
waste &V1& does not belong to this waste fraction &V3&.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
Correct your entries.
